  • This book is a student-friendly guide to being a doctoral researcher. It assists scholars every step of the way through their research journey. The volume presents a foundational understanding of fundamental concepts such as literature review, hypothesis development, and research methodology, to provide an accessible manual to first-time researchers. The author offers simple tips and tricks that will aid novice doctoral scholars accelerate their research process and support them with topic discovery in a seamless yet formidable manner. An essential resource, this book will be invaluable to scholars in doctoral programs. It will also be of interest to mentors and guides who oversee doctoral students and those concerned with research methodology in humanities and social sciences.
